Product Description
Washed China Clay Powder is reckoned for its high density level, stable chemical properties and low porosity level. This soft powder contains hexagonal shaped particles (can be viewed by electron microscope) of kaolinite mineral. Available in cully calcined form, this clay based product has less impurities and it absorbs minimum amount of water. Its refractoriness is high. Its naturally procured version contains minerals like feldspar, quartz and muscovite. Low thermal expansion co efficiency level and low dust content are its key features.

Uses of Washed China Clay Powder:
- In coating industry, it is used to improve homogeneity of coatings.
- Due to its excellent elasticity level, this clay based product is used for gravure printing work.
- It is also sued as one of the key raw materials for cast coated paper, corrugated paper and art paper.
- It is required to produce low and high voltage ceramic.
- This clay powder can enhance hardness level, abrasive attributes and shock protection performance of rubber.
- It is used to reinforce plastics for its high dispersion level.
- Due to its alumina enriched content, this clay powder is used to produce fiber glass.
- Its presence can also be noticed in cosmetics and personal care products like soap and toothpaste.
